摘要
The 3-(Methylthio) propyl isothiocyanate (MTPITC)-loaded inclusion complex prepared by alpha-cyclodextrin (alpha-CD) was incorporated into chitosan (CS) film to fabricate a packaging material for fresh chicken meat preservation. Scanning electron microscope images indicated homogenous dispersion of the MTPITC-alpha-CD in CS polymer. Fourier-transform infrared and X-ray diffraction techniques revealed that MTPITC-alpha-CD was incorporated into the CS film matrix by the physical interactions. The introduction of MTPITC-alpha-CD improved the UV-vis light-blocking ability, with a slight loss of transparency. Although the water solubility and water vapor barrier capacity were not significantly influenced by the addition of MTPITC-alpha-CD, the antioxidant attribute was significantly enhanced. The CS-MTPITC-alpha-CD film displayed obvious and sustained suppressive effects against Salmonella typhimurium, with the inhibition zone diameters of 14.7 mm at 12 h and 7.3 mm at 24 h, respectively. Moreover, the quality index analysis indicated that the CS-MTPITC-alpha-CD film-wrapped fresh chicken, during refrigerated storage, exhibited better preservative efficacy than the control groups, with the total viable counts of 6.5 Log CFU/g, total volatile base nitrogen of 8.4 mg/100 g, pH of 6.6, thiobarbituric acid-reactive substances of 0.2 mg/kg, and the sensory score of 5 at day 16. Collectively, these results suggest that CS-MTPITC-alpha-CD film is a prospective packaging candidate for delaying the quality deterioration of chicken meat.
